    there are many exhausts in different sizes and noise levels, we need a lot more information from you to help you pick an exhaust...
    how much are you willing to spend, what mods do you have now and what are you planning on doing in the future...for n/a you need the smallest exhaust diameter for the power output to maintain exhaust velocity, with a supercharger you want to run about 2.5 but no bigger, smaller might limit hp...for turbo you need to go bigger on the exhaust...

    posts only count in certain sections such as discussion and tech...i highly suggest ditching the shorty header eventually, they suck a lot...i also suggest contacting our vendors, they should be able to help you out on the price of the exhaust...if you can run the car without a cat, that will help but you will have to run an o2 sim on the secondary sensor so the car doesnt throw a code...also i suggest for now, get an 2.25" diameter exhaust, that will keep your velocity up and produce the best power

    the shorty does not flow or stage velocities as efficiently, a proper race header will produce twice the power of a shorty if not more...the best bang for your buck right now would be a kid krusher header, or whatever its called, a 2.25" midpipe that corresponds to the header (if the raceheader is type s/type r, buy a type s/type r specific midpipe...for usdm ep3 header, usdm ep3 midpipe...only difference is length off the header and midpipe...no fitment issues, though you may need a secondary o2 extension for a type s/type r spec header)...a type s midpipe would work fine, or megan...just find one that bolts up and is the right diameter...then get yourself an oem axle back...that would be the most bang for your buck and you would get the header in which will produce more power...
